Presentation The AGROSTAT conference aims at drawing an overview of the use of statistical methods in the food industry and at evaluating practical benefits given by new techniques. It offers an ideal opportunity to statisticians and industrial users to meet, exchange experiences, keep in touch with the state-of-art of statistical methods in the food industry and evaluate their impact upon food quality and industrial competitiveness. The conference focuses strongly on applications. It should be of particular interest for professionals using statistics in the food industry, i.e., people in charge of quality control, production engineering, research and development. The aim is to highlight the power of statistical analysis as a decision tool and as a help for defining locally optimal competitive industrial strategies. Privileged conference themes Sensometrics : Statistical methods for sensory analysis. Planning of sensorial evaluations, analysis of expert panel or consumer data, analysing relationships between instrumental and sensorial measurements, relating consumer preferences to sensorial data. Chemometrics : Extraction of useful information from data collected in analytical chemistry, from physical measurement data, etc. Exploration and prediction in a supervised or an unsupervised framework with linear or nonlinear procedures. Analysis of multi-way data tables. Design of Experiments: methodology offers a general approach to joint optimization of the experimental design and modeling of the phenomena studied in experimental sciences. Process Control : Use of statistical or artificial intelligence methods to develop and better control a process and to enhance product quality: quantitative and qualitative modelling, experimental design, validation of fast measurement methods, control charts, neuronal nets, fuzzy logic, etc. Risk Analysis : Better understanding and control of the evolution of micro-organisms and of their effects upon human health. Prevention of the risks linked with their development in food industries. Epidemiology, predictive microbiology, dose-effect model, shelf-life testing, etc. Posters related to other topics are welcome in food sciences or agribusiness.
